AOC and other Democrats urge Georgia voters to fix their absentee ballots before a Friday deadline.

https://www.nytimes.com/live/2020/11/05/us/election-results

With Georgia’s 16 electoral votes likely to be decided by a tiny margin, Democrats are urging voters there to fix absentee ballots that were rejected because of invalid or missing signatures before the deadline on Friday evening.

Those who voted absentee — a group that this year has been heavily Democratic — can check online to see whether election officials have accepted or rejected their ballots. Absentee ballots are often rejected when the voter forgets to sign or uses a signature that does not match the one on file with the state, possibly because it is many years old. Election officials are supposed to contact voters in such cases but are not always able to do so.

Voters have until 5 p.m. on Friday to submit a simple affidavit form to “cure” such ballots. With Georgia hanging in the balance as the last votes are counted, national Democrats — including Representative Alexandria Ocasio-Cortez of New York — are amplifying the message in hopes of salvaging every vote possible.
